Ranveer Singh and filmmaker Farhan Akhtar have reportedly worked towards resolving their differences over Don 3, ending weeks of speculation around the much-awaited film. The issue is believed to have started after Ranveer decided to step away from the project.
According to reports, Ranveer may return the signing amount he received for the film as part of the settlement with the producers. While there is no official confirmation yet, industry sources say both sides are trying to close the matter on friendly terms and move forward professionally.
Don 3, produced by Excel Entertainment, had generated huge excitement when Ranveer was announced as the new face of the popular franchise. The film was expected to take the iconic action series in a fresh direction after Shah Rukh Khan’s successful outings in earlier versions.
However, reports of creative differences and scheduling concerns later surfaced, followed by news that Ranveer would no longer be part of the film. This reportedly led to discussions between the actor and producers regarding contracts, signing fees and pre-production expenses.
Now, fresh reports suggest relations between Ranveer and Farhan have improved, with efforts being made to settle the issue amicably. Neither Ranveer, Farhan Akhtar nor Excel Entertainment has made an official statement on the matter so far.
For fans, the bigger question remains the future of Don 3. The franchise enjoys a strong fan base, and any update around the film quickly becomes headline news. With Ranveer’s reported exit, attention has now shifted to who may take over the lead role and when the film will finally go on floors.
